Did you know? Some hairdressing facts from around the world

In Japanese hair salons, you will have your face covered by a cloth when having your hair washed. This is due to the close proximity between you and the staff member. The lower half of the body is also covered to avoid any indecent exposure!

In Hungary the most common hairstyle request is Rihanna. Followed by Victoria Beckham and Katie Holmes.

In Canada, one out of twenty hairdressers rent the chairs for their salon!

Models Direct represent a huge variety of models, connecting those who are selected by clients to businesses everyday, Chris is one of those success stories.

Not everyone is selected by clients that they are put forward to by MD, this is because often the client has a very specific idea of what they are looking for and the modelling industry is notoriously competitive.

However, Managing Director of Models Direct, Damian O’Conner, says “A simple way to raise your chances of impressing the companies we supply, is to keep your promotional images on the MD sites updated regularly. Models Direct do not expect or charge for professional photographs and you can update your own photographs as often as you like, on up to three websites.”

So, do you always have to be stunning, tall, young and slim to be a model??

“I think modelling has really opened up over the past decade or so,” says O’Connor. “Advertisers are looking to find a model who reflects the real world, rather than some high fashion ideal. And at the same time, more and more ordinary people of all ages, shapes and sizes are taking steps towards becoming a model.”

Models Direct Loves Snoods



Autumn is approaching quickly and I must admit I’m quite looking forward to donning the woolly jumpers!

Could this be the must have autumn/winter item?

The snood has changed forms over the years; originally it was what we now know as hairnets. The modern snood is the cosy looking combination between a scarf and a hood. As a tube of material it can be worn around the neck as just a scarf, or pulled up over your head to act as a hood or hat as well.

The style has been floating around the catwalks for a while and has recently been seen in Burberry (above) and Missoni collections. Apparently they’re pretty hard to find in the high street shops yet but I’m hoping they’ll be available soon.

Some Advice From Models Direct - How To Get The Perfect Portrait

If you’re thinking of applying to be a model be aware that you don’t have to spend loads of money on having a photoshoot, genuine agencies won’t demand that you have professional photographs. When people apply to be a model with us, we ask for a few test-shots including headshots and full length photos which can be taken at home.

So, how can you get the best photos?

Make sure the location is well-lit, if it’s sunny make the most of it and have some taken outside.

Avoid cluttered backgrounds that could draw attention away from you, the photos will look more professional with a simple background. Also, stick to plain coloured clothes and avoid wearing a hat. Remember we want to see pictures of you.

Make sure you have fun! Get some photos of you smiling as well as more posed shots and let your character shine through. We want to see you looking relaxed and happy.

Practice different facial expressions in a mirror by making different sounds such as ‘mmm’, ‘mee’ and ‘haa’. Ok, you might feel a bit silly (especially if someone catches you doing it!) but it will help.

One final point, if you are looking for work as a model with an agency, and are able to, make sure you update your photos regularly so clients can see up-to-date photos, you might be exactly what they’re looking for!
